Abstract :
Metastatic paranasal sinuses and orbital cancer is very rare. The patient with sinusitis and orbital symptoms warrants a detailed history, complete physical examination and serial radiological tests (sinus radiographs and CT scan) to rule out any metastatic disease and prompt treatment. We present a case of 65 years old patient with metastatic prostate cancer who presented to us with left ethmoid sinuses and orbital metastasis causing ipsilateral proptosis.
